- Kratos Acquires Southern Research Engineering Division Adding Unique Capabilities in Hypersonic, Ballistic Missile, Space and ISR AreasSAN DIEGO, May 24, 2022 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Kratos Defense & Security Solutions, Inc. (NASDAQ:KTOS), a leading National Security Solutions provider, announced today that it has acquired the Birmingham, Alabama based Engineering Division of Southern Research for approximately $80 million, subject to reduction based on working capital, including $75 million in cash and $5 million in shares of Kratos common stock.
